A Special Day for Our Children: Why Community Day: Día del Niño at LA Plaza De Culturas Y Artes Matters Día del Niño, or Children’s Day, isn’t just a celebration—it’s a heartfelt reminder of how much we value the youngest members of our community. Hosting this event at LA Plaza De Culturas Y Artes makes it all the more meaningful. LA Plaza is a cornerstone of the local Latino community, a place where our stories, art, and traditions come alive. Celebrating Día del Niño here means giving our children the chance to experience their heritage in an environment that honors their roots. Through fun games, captivating performances, and creative art activities, kids get to connect with their cultural identities and form lasting bonds with one another. For parents and neighbors, this event is a chance to come together, support local artists and performers, and nurture the next generation with joy and pride. Events like Community Day: Día del Niño keep our community strong, vibrant, and connected.
